How can I avoid the OpenAI API error when adding messages to a thread with an active run?

The post content has been automatically edited by the Moderator Agent for consistency and clarity.

Hi all! I'm experimenting with the tutorial by joyasree78 following this guide and made some modifications.

When I run the code and ask my first question, I encounter this error:

PYTHON
raise self._make_status_error_from_response(err.response) from None openai.BadRequestError: Error code: 400 - {'error': {'message': "Can't add messages to thread_Xhtc7rjp5KYTKxWdfnDuLD6U while a run run_rF3R9B6ZqrJmGUhjYNoNb93E is active.", 'type': 'invalid_request_error', 'param': None, 'code': None}}

This seems to happen because I'm attempting to add a new message to a thread that already has an active run. I understand that the API expects a run to finish before new messages are added.

Below is the full code I'm using:

PYTHON
import os from openai import OpenAI, AsyncOpenAI from dotenv import load_dotenv import asyncio # env variables load_dotenv() my_key = os.getenv('OPENAI_API_KEY') # OpenAI API client = AsyncOpenAI(api_key=my_key) async def deploy_assistant(): # Create the assistant assistant = await client.beta.assistants.create( name="Coding Buddy", instructions="You are a programming support chatbot. Use your knowledge of programming languages to best respond to user queries.", model="gpt-4-1106-preview", tools=[{"type": "code_interpreter"}], #file_ids=[file.id] ) return assistant async def run_assistant(assistant_id, thread): run = await client.beta.threads.runs.create( thread_id=thread.id, assistant_id=assistant_id ) runInfo =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id ) return run, runInfo async def get_answer(run, runInfo, thread, user_question): print("Looking for an answer to your question...") # add a message to a thread message = await client.beta.threads.messages.create( thread_id=thread.id, role="user", content=user_question ) while runInfo.status != "completed": runInfo =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id ) print("All done...") # Get the messages from the thread messages = await client.beta.threads.messages.list(message.thread_id) message_content = await messages.data[0].content[0].text.value return message_content if __name__ == "__main__": async def main(): # assistant = await deploy_assistant() # print(assistant) thread = await client.beta.threads.create() print("Thread created is: ", thread.id) while True: question = input("How may I help you today? \n") if "exit" in question.lower(): break run, runInfo = await run_assistant("asst_3GtOWcJBMrBs4EiUjP9ZXY9P", thread) message_content = await get_answer(run, runInfo, thread, question) print("FYI, your thread is: ", thread.id) print(message_content) print("Thanks and happy to serve you") asyncio.run(main())

Any guidance or suggestions to resolve this issue would be greatly appreciated!

Below is an explanation of the issue and suggestions for a resolution:


What’s Happening

The error message

"Can't add messages to thread_X... while a run run_... is active."

indicates that you’re attempting to add a new message to a thread that already has an active run. The API expects that a run completes before new messages are added. In your code, each time you enter a question, you immediately call:

PYTHON
run, runInfo = await run_assistant("asst_3GtOWcJBMrBs4EiUjP9ZXY9P", thread)

even though the previous run may not have been completed (or the thread still has an active run).


How to Fix the Issue

There are two common approaches to resolve this:

  1. Waiting for the Active Run to Complete
    Before adding a new message to the thread, ensure the currently active run has finished. Your code already polls the run with:

    PYTHON
    while runInfo.status != "completed": runInfo =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id )

    However, if you create a new run on the same thread while another run is active from a previous question, the API will reject adding a new message. So you may need to:

    • Wait for each run to fully complete.
    • Avoid starting a new run if one is already in progress.
  2. Using a New Thread for Each Run
    If your application logic allows, you can create a new thread for each conversation (or each new question). This way, you ensure that every message is added to a thread without an active run. For example:

    PYTHON
    # Instead of reusing the same thread, create a new thread for each question thread = await client.beta.threads.create() run, runInfo = await run_assistant("asst_3GtOWcJBMrBs4EiUjP9ZXY9P", thread)

Suggested Code Adjustments

Below is a modified snippet showing one way to wait for the current run to finish before adding a new message. Alternatively, if you prefer a new thread per query, create the thread inside the loop.

Option 1: Wait for Run Completion (Single Thread)

Ensure you never start a new run until the previous run is complete:

PYTHON
async def main(): thread = await client.beta.threads.create() print("Thread created is:", thread.id) # Run the assistant once at the start run, runInfo = await run_assistant("asst_3GtOWcJBMrBs4EiUjP9ZXY9P", thread) while True: question = input("How may I help you today? \n") if "exit" in question.lower(): break # Check if the previous run is active current_run =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id ) if current_run.status != "completed": print("Waiting for the current run to complete...") while current_run.status != "completed": current_run =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id ) # Add a new message await client.beta.threads.messages.create( thread_id=thread.id, role="user", content=question ) # Optionally, start a new run if needed (or reuse the same run object if that fits your workflow) run, runInfo = await run_assistant("asst_3GtOWcJBMrBs4EiUjP9ZXY9P", thread) # Poll until the run is complete while runInfo.status != "completed": runInfo =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id ) # Retrieve and print messages messages = await client.beta.threads.messages.list(thread.id) message_content = messages.data[0].content[0].text.value print("FYI, your thread is:", thread.id) print(message_content) print("Thanks and happy to serve you")

Option 2: Use a New Thread per Question

If you choose to create a new thread for each query, move the thread creation inside the loop:

PYTHON
async def main(): while True: question = input("How may I help you today? \n") if "exit" in question.lower(): break # Create a new thread for every question thread = await client.beta.threads.create() print("New thread created:", thread.id) run, runInfo = await run_assistant("asst_3GtOWcJBMrBs4EiUjP9ZXY9P", thread) await client.beta.threads.messages.create( thread_id=thread.id, role="user", content=question ) # Poll until the run is complete while runInfo.status != "completed": runInfo = await client.beta.threads.runs.retrieve( thread_id=thread.id, run_id=run.id ) messages = await client.beta.threads.messages.list(thread.id) message_content = messages.data[0].content[0].text.value print("FYI, your thread is:", thread.id) print(message_content) print("Thanks and happy to serve you")

Wrap-Up

  • Issue: The error occurs because you are adding a new message while a run is active on the thread.
  • Resolution: Either wait for the active run to complete before adding a new message, or use a separate thread for each new interaction.

By implementing one of these solutions, you should avoid the 400 error and have a smoother experience interacting with the OpenAI API.
